What is Eloqua?

Eloqua is a marketing automation platform that follows a cloud-based software-as-a-service (SaaS) model. Developed by Oracle, Eloqua aims to help business-to-business (B2B) marketers and organizations manage marketing campaigns and sales lead generation.

As a SaaS model, Eloqua is more accessible for businesses of all sizes and can be accessed from anywhere in the world. This makes it an excellent option for businesses, eliminating the need for on-premises hardware and software.

Large enterprises often use Eloqua for B2B marketing initiatives because Eloqua offers packages for basic, standard and enterprise marketing. Numerous features differentiate account levels, like access to various Oracle sales and marketing services.

What is Eloqua used for?

Eloqua is primarily used by businesses to engage in B2B marketing. For example, Eloqua can send marketing advertisements to mobile devices, email, video and search results pages. The platform promises increased conversions, sales and a better understanding of customers.

Marketing automation refers to the practice of leveraging software to automate repetitive marketing tasks, including sending emails, securing leads, managing social media posts and tracking customer engagement. In this context, automation software helps businesses save time and resources, improving the efficiency of marketing campaigns while keeping costs down.

Eloqua features a marketing campaign planning canvas and email automation to target customers and prospective clients. The software tracks opened emails, customer activity and visitor behavior of potential clients through the marketer's website. Eloqua stores and analyzes information, such as the company, job title, name, address, email and phone number, of tracked customers and prospective clients.

What are the benefits of using Eloqua?

Marketing automation software like Eloqua provides businesses with numerous benefits:

  • Improved efficiency. As noted, Eloqua helps companies automate repetitive marketing tasks. This helps the marketing team free up time and resources to focus on more strategic initiatives.
  • Increased productivity. When marketers are free from engaging in mundane tasks, they are more motivated and perform better at business-critical tasks. Furthermore, marketing automation software also helps businesses get more done with fewer resources.
  • Improved lead nurturing. Marketing automation software like Eloqua helps enterprises nurture leads better. This is because they can quickly automate the process of sending emails and initiating drip campaigns. Marketing automation software ensures that no task in the marketing funnel is missed due to human error.
  • Improved reporting and analytics. Eloqua can generate detailed reports and analytics of marketing campaign performance. Marketing teams can leverage this data to improve the effectiveness of future campaigns.

What are Eloqua's competitors?

Eloqua's competitors include various marketing automation platforms that concentrate on the specific needs of a business.

Some of Eloqua's key competitors are listed below:

  • ActiveCampaign is a platform concentrating on customer relationship management (CRM) and marketing automation workflows.
  • Act-On is a marketing automation solution that boasts a balance of features and affordability.
  • Adobe Marketo Engage is a major player in the marketing automation space. Marketo caters to large enterprises with complex marketing requirements.
  • Constant Contact Advanced Automation & CRM Platform is a marketing automation platform designed specifically for SMBs.
  • HubSpot Marketing Hub is a popular marketing automation solution for SMBs.
  • Pardot offers strong B2B marketing features. As a marketing automation platform by Salesforce, Pardot integrates well with Salesforce CRM ecosystem. .
  • Salesforce Marketing Cloud Account Engagement is the key component of Salesforce Marketing Cloud which has evolved to closely integrate with the Salesforce Customer 360 platform, making it a go-to marketing automation tool for businesses already operating within the Salesforce ecosystem.

Eloqua vs. Marketo

Eloqua and Marketo offer extensive sophisticated marketing automation features, each with its unique strengths. Understanding these differences will help when choosing the platform that aligns better with your unique business needs and goals.

Eloqua boasts enterprise-grade scalability, dynamic lead scoring, advanced campaign management and customizable reporting. Eloqua also has a drag-and-drop user-friendly graphical interface that allows users to visually track leads through multiple channels, stages and trigger-based campaigns. On the other hand, Adobe Marketo Engage has a highly user-friendly interface, a focus on lead nurturing, marketing attributions and a wide range of integrations.

Eloqua also allows users to run A/B tests of emails and run reports on specific metrics to determine which email campaign will be successful. Users don't have to click through to separate reporting areas to gain in-depth insights into marketing campaigns or email performance.
